Weblogger thedude13 from the Linux Ninja Blog recently bought an Eee PC 1000HA & decided to install the CrunchEee 8.10.02 Operating System onto his new netbook. He was quite happy with it & wrote an interesting review.
CrunchEee is an ASUS Eee PC specific version of CrunchBang Linux & was released last month. Weblogger thedude13 has been using CrunchEEE on his EEE PC 1000HA for the last week & decided to do a review.
CrunchEee works pretty well & he came to this conclusion:
"So far, I have experienced no stability issues with any of the packages in CrunchEEE and have had no hardware compatibility issues either. For an experienced linux user I would definitely recommend CrunchEEE as a distribution to try out. For the inexperience Linux user, I might recommend they stick with a distribution that uses GNOME or KDE as the desktop due to the need to manually edit config files instead of using GUI tools for all of the configuration."
